About The Gazebo

The Gazebo is a family owned restaurant serving a variety of ice cream, seafood, fried food, and more.

★★★★☆ 4.0 KitchenBoy · Jul 2021

After a dinner out, we needed to appease our sweet tooth. Friends directed us here, glad they did. Summer nights and ice cream are a perfect pairing. Staff are helpful, friendly and efficient. Lines don't last long. Tables abound for seating. The ice cream is varied both firm and soft serve, milkshakes, sundaes, you name it. Even doggie sundaes. Pictured is my small size Moose Tracks in a waffle cone. Stop in if you like ice cream from a place that feels like a different time.

★★★★★ 5.0 Jon & Debbie Cota · May 2019

We tried the Lemon Meringue pie and a Graham cracker flavor. Both were so delicious. Service was very fast and hospitable. We paid $4.35 for a 2 scoop ice cream which seems ridiculous. But ice cream stands are definitely not where you go for a bargain. They had picnic tables and chairs off to the side for people to sit and relax. Even a giant connect 4 game. Would definitely recommend to friends
